Block Hash
590cf59801738578bf106a93cc1916861bf0225e1b876cc4a95ac788afa8c97d Timestamp
2 days ago (2025-03-15 14:27:44)
Block Reward
800.778334 ZHC
Difficulty
266801659.6918428
Merkle Root
6649a5900f109cc2bc50eb680a3d977a99081148b6372da81c221b6a3010c580